Felipe el Hermoso, known in English as Philip the Handsome, was a late 15th- and early 16th-century Habsburg ruler who became Duke of Burgundy and, through his marriage to Joanna of Castile, the first Habsburg King of Castile and a key figure in the rise of Habsburg power in Europe.
